I have a conditional statement I want to implement in a MILP. A is a non-binary variable that has known upper and lower bounds. B is a known parameter. And C is a binary variable. How do I formulate the condition?
If A < B then C is 1 otherwise C is 0 or 1.
Is this possible? I am new to optimization using GAMS and i'm still figuring out how this works
